Japan has unveiled an AI-generated video depicting a hypothetical eruption of Mount Fuji. The simulation shows ash clouds engulfing Tokyo, disrupting transportation and communication networks, and causing power outages. It advises residents to prepare by storing food and using protective gear. The release coincides with Volcano Disaster Prevention Day, reflecting Japan’s ongoing commitment to raising awareness about volcanic risks, even though there is no immediate threat of an eruption.
Mount Fuji’s Volcanic Status
Mount Fuji is an active volcano, with its last eruption recorded in 1707. While currently dormant, it retains the potential to erupt in the future. Volcanoes are classified as:
Active: Have magma beneath the surface and may erupt.
Dormant: Haven’t erupted for centuries but could awaken.
Extinct: No longer connected to magma sources.
Such classifications help authorities remind the public about preparedness measures and safety protocols.
Purpose Of AI Video
The AI video was launched on 26 August, commemorating the establishment of Japan’s first volcano observatory in 1911. Its goal is to educate citizens about the potential effects of eruptions and the precautions to take. While some experts view the simulation as potentially alarmist, fearing it may cause undue panic or impact tourism, others argue it is a prudent measure, particularly in light of lessons from the 2011 Tohoku earthquake and tsunami, which highlighted the need for early preparedness.
Volcanic Eruptions Occur
Volcanoes form when magma chambers beneath the Earth’s crust find openings to the surface. During an eruption:
Magma rises as lava, potentially burying settlements.
Ash, rocks, and steam are released into the atmosphere.
Ash clouds can travel great distances and are difficult to remove, as they do not melt easily.
Steam-blast eruptions can happen suddenly with minimal warning.
Predicting Volcanic Eruptions
Forecasting eruptions is complex. Common indicators include:
Seismic activity caused by magma movement
Ground deformation
Heat anomalies
Changes in groundwater chemistry
However, eruptions sometimes occur with no clear warning, and volcanoes may exhibit signs of unrest for years without erupting, making prediction difficult.
Challenges In Volcano Monitoring
Many volcanoes erupt infrequently, providing limited data.
Each eruption is unique, so historical patterns may not accurately predict future events.
Long periods of unrest, such as at Italy’s Campi Flegrei, illustrate the unpredictability of volcanic activity.
Despite these challenges, continuous monitoring and public education are essential components of disaster preparedness, helping communities respond effectively to potential volcanic hazards.
